How to remove and prevent mold in closet for good?« Back to Previous Page

We've lived here for 2 years and just noticed a few black spots appearing in the corner of our master bedroom closet where we store our winter clothes. It’s on the wall that faces the outside of our villa in Jumeirah. I'm worried it's going to ruin our stuff and spread. What's the best way to clean this and stop it from coming back for good?

Based on your description of the black spots on an exterior wall in a Jumeirah villa, you are likely dealing with a mold issue caused by a combination of factors common to the Dubai climate. The exterior wall is a key indicator; temperature differentials between the intensely hot outside and your air-conditioned interior create significant condensation within the wall cavity, providing the perfect moisture source for mold growth on the inner surface.

For immediate action on a small area, a solution of distilled white vinegar or a proprietary mold-cleaning product is more effective than bleach, which only removes surface discoloration. Wear an N95 mask and gloves. Scrub the affected area thoroughly. However, this only addresses the visible growth, not the underlying moisture problem.

To prevent recurrence permanently, you must identify and eliminate the moisture source. Given the location on an exterior wall, the most probable cause is thermal bridging and condensation. This requires a professional assessment. An expert will use tools like thermal imaging cameras to identify the exact points of condensation and moisture meters to determine the extent of penetration within the wall.

The long-term solution will involve correcting the insulation or vapor barrier on that specific wall to prevent condensation from forming. This is not a simple DIY task. Furthermore, improper cleaning can aerosolize spores, spreading the contamination.
